Description

Game Name?

Super Smash Bros

Game ID? (right click the game in the game list, properties, info tab)

NALE01

MD5 Hash? (right click the game in the game list, properties, info tab, MD5 Hash: Compute)

2d1cd1122923b68acd854845c1fd7dad

What's the problem? Describe what went wrong.

When playing the game on Vulkan, the game will crash after a few seconds during the intro, or when selecting character, and I'm presented with errors. "Failed to submit command buffer" and "Dest rect is too large for CopyRectangleFromTexture"

What steps will reproduce the problem?

Let the intro play

OR

Select any mode, and move the cursor around the character selection screen for a bit

Is the issue present in the latest development version? For future reference, please also write down the version number of the latest development version.

Yes, 5.0-8318

Is the issue present in the latest stable version?

Not applicable since it doesn't have Vulkan (I think)

If the issue isn't present in the latest stable version, which is the first broken version? (You can find the first broken version by bisecting. Windows users can use the tool https://forums.dolphin-emu.org/Thread-green-notice-development-thread-unofficial-dolphin-bisection-tool-for-finding-broken-builds and anyone who is building Dolphin on their own can use git bisect.)

My bisect result is 5.0-5366
